Material Quality
Material Quality

High-quality shingles tend to cost more but offer greater durability and longevity.

Roof Size
Roof Size

Larger roofs require more materials and labor, increasing overall costs.

Roof Complexity
Roof Complexity

Steep or multi-level roofs can add to installation difficulty and expense.

Additional elements such as removal of existing roofing, ventilation upgrades, and flashing can add to the total cost. Proper planning and detailed estimates help ensure that all necessary components are accounted for, leading to a more accurate budget. Professional assessment can identify specific needs that influence pricing, ensuring a comprehensive understanding of the total investment required.
